设计一个用winform可以实现的rpg小游戏
时间: 2024-05-20 10:11:04 浏览: 15
好的,以下是一个简单的 RPG 小游戏的设计方案:
1. 角色设计
首先需要设计游戏中的主角,包括角色的属性、技能、装备等等。可以考虑设计多个角色,玩家可以在游戏开始前选择其中一个进行游戏。
2. 地图设计
游戏中需要设计多个场景和地图,每个地图中可以包含怪物、道具、商店等元素。玩家需要在地图中探索、战斗、收集物品等。
3. 战斗系统
游戏中需要设计一个战斗系统,玩家可以与怪物进行战斗并获得经验和金币。战斗可以采用回合制或实时制,玩家可以选择不同的技能进行攻击、防御等。
4. 任务系统
游戏中需要设计多个任务,玩家可以根据任务获得奖励和经验。任务可以包括击败指定的怪物、收集指定的物品等。
5. 商店系统
游戏中需要设计一个商店系统,玩家可以在商店购买装备、药品等物品,同时也可以将自己不需要的物品卖给商店获取金币。
6. 存档系统
游戏中需要设计一个存档系统,玩家可以在指定的地点保存游戏进度,同时也可以读取之前保存的进度继续游戏。
以上是一个简单的 RPG 小游戏的设计方案,可以根据实际情况进行调整和完善。在 WinForm 中实现该游戏需要使用 Windows 窗体控件、绘图控件、多线程等技术,具体实现可以参考相关教程和示例代码。
相关问题
设计一个用winform可以实现的小游戏
以下是一个简单的猜数字小游戏的WinForm设计:
1. 首先,在 Visual Studio 中创建一个新的 WinForm 项目。
2. 在窗体上添加一个 Label 控件,用于显示游戏提示信息。
3. 添加一个 TextBox 控件,用于用户输入猜测的数字。
4. 添加一个 Button 控件,用于提交用户的猜测。
5. 在窗体的 Load 事件中生成一个随机数作为正确答案。
6. 在提交按钮的 Click 事件中,判断用户猜测的数字是否与正确答案相等,给出相应的提示信息。
7. 如果用户猜测错误,可以根据猜测数字与正确答案的大小关系给出“太大了”或“太小了”的提示。
8. 如果用户猜测正确,给出“你猜对了”的提示,并且可以选择重新开始游戏或退出游戏。
这个小游戏的代码实现比较简单,主要是对界面布局和用户输入的处理。在实现过程中,可以利用 C# 的条件语句和随机数生成函数等基本语法来完成。
用Winform生成一个小游戏
好的,我可以为您提供一些Winform游戏开发的建议和指导。您可以选择开发经典的游戏,如扫雷、俄罗斯方块、2048等,也可以尝试一些创新的游戏,如2048加强版、自定义地图的扫雷等。您可以使用C#语言和.NET Framework来进行开发,也可以使用一些游戏引擎,如Unity、Unreal Engine等。希望这些信息能对您有所帮助!现在请您来听一个笑话:为什么熊猫总是被猎人追逐?因为熊猫是“大熊猫”,而猎人是“小熊猫”。哈哈哈。